REGIONAL CONTEXT
East London Gateway & Technical Crossroads: Based in the large market town of Romford, situated within the London Borough of Havering, the school capitalizes on a unique regional identity where the urban energy of East London meets the expanding technical and industrial corridors of Essex. This local context provides rich, real-world links for manufacturing physics, environmental science, and technical engineering modules, connecting classroom science directly to regional commerce, infrastructure projects, and expanding Thames Gateway engineering enterprises.
Connectivity & Infrastructure: The campus benefits from premium London and home counties transport infrastructure, offering straightforward road commuting via the A12, A127, and nearby M25 motorway. Public transit links are exceptionally efficient, utilizing an extensive local TfL bus network alongside Romford railway station, which provides high-frequency Elizabeth Line and Greater Anglia services linking the school directly to Stratford, London Liverpool Street, Shenfield, and the wider Essex region.
